As a BCM Oncology, you will be responsible for defining and implementing the marketing and promotional strategies and activities to support the growth of the company’s Oncology portfolio. In this critical role the BCM will work cross-functionally together with the Key Account Managers, Campaign Managers, Policy, Market Access and other functions to implement the Oncology Business Unit strategy.
As a BCM, you are expected actively to engage with customers and key stakeholders (in person and virtually) to deeply understand their needs, gather insights, and build strong relationships that drive strategic brand development and market success. Ensure customer interaction reporting/capturing in adherence to standard processes.
Furthermore, you will work together with the Medical Affairs team to provide critical customer insights and a coordinated approach to the implementation of promotional and non-promotional field-based activities.
Your responsibilities will also include strategy, for example, analyzing local market trends and identifying commercial opportunities, allocating resources and managing budgets. Plus, you are also accountable for the delivery of the marketing strategy and tactics to deliver performance.
You are also a strong project manager and collaborator guiding the cross-functional Brand team and aligning around regional strategy.
As you have some experience within healthcare setting, you already understand the restrictive environment in which the company operates, but you also see it as a challenge to explore new approaches, always within the company’s own strict ethical code of conduct and local regulations.
